It has become a hot topic that V from the group BTS left a thoughtful comment for a fellow soldier who revealed an anecdote from his Army training center.

A man identified as A, who said he trained with V at the training center, recently posted eight videos on his Instagram, including "The story of deciding on the goal of becoming an elite trainee with BTS Taehyung (V's real name) hyung" and "The game BTS Taehyung hyung and I played the most at the training center."

After seeing the post belatedly, V commented, "Long time no see. Your memory is no joke."

Among V's fans, these posts sparked debate. While some welcomed the sharing of V's training center anecdote, others were concerned about it being disclosed unilaterally.

In the end, A said, "Many people offered kind words and concern, so I think it would be right to stop uploading new videos with this one as the last. Through the videos, I wanted to say that Taehyung hyung is a good person."

On this post, V expressed regret, saying, "Hey, why? Spread it more widely. It's fun. I don't even remember."

As A's posts and V's comments continued to be talked about by fans, V left another comment on the 3rd.

V began, saying, "You're doing well, right? There are many people who see the videos you carefully made in a positive light and are grateful for them, but I also think there are a few who are worried. First of all, I found it really fun."

He continued, "In life, even when you do something with good intentions, there are times when it is understood differently because each person has a different perspective. I hope you don't get too caught up in every viewpoint. But since you uploaded so many short clips, maybe it looked strange. It's understandable that people could misunderstand."

He added, "No matter what anyone says, you were the ace in our platoon, and the time I spent doing military service with you was truly enjoyable. In fact, I think it may be hard for anyone who didn't live together with us to fully understand what we felt. You get it, right? I'm worried that you might be unnecessarily stressed by these reactions and be bench pressing, so I'm leaving this comment even though it's a bit of a hassle. I hope it helps."

He went on to cheer him up, saying, "Anyway, have a good day and I hope you don't worry too much. I'm always rooting for you, and I don't remember what your dream is, but you have a great body, so I guess it's bodybuilder. Fighting."

As such, V's comment, which considered both fans who worry about him and his training center fellow soldier, is becoming a topic of conversation online.

V applied for and passed selection for the Special Duty Team (SDT) of the Republic of Korea Army Capital Defense Command in 2023, entered the Nonsan Recruit Training Center in December that year, and received basic military training. He then served in the Military Police Special Task Force and was discharged in June 2025.
